GigaSpaces XAP 8.0 API

com.gigaspaces.security.directory
Class DefaultUserDetailsProvider

java.lang.Object
  extended by com.gigaspaces.security.directory.DefaultUserDetailsProvider
All Implemented Interfaces:
UserDetailsProvider

public class DefaultUserDetailsProvider
extends Object
implements UserDetailsProvider

A default UserDetails provider which returns the default User with the specified username and password property values.

Since:
7.1.4, 8.0.1

Field Summary
static String PASSWORD
           
static String USERNAME
           
 
Constructor Summary
DefaultUserDetailsProvider()
           
 
Method Summary
 UserDetails create(Properties properties)
          Create a UserDetails instance using the provided properties.
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

USERNAME

public static final String USERNAME
See Also:
Constant Field Values

PASSWORD

public static final String PASSWORD
See Also:
Constant Field Values
Constructor Detail

DefaultUserDetailsProvider

public DefaultUserDetailsProvider()
Method Detail

create

public UserDetails create(Properties properties)
Description copied from interface: UserDetailsProvider
Create a UserDetails instance using the provided properties.

Specified by:
create in interface UserDetailsProvider
Parameters:
properties - properties to extract key value pairs in order to create a UserDetails instance.
Returns:
a new user details instance

GigaSpaces XAP 8.0 API

Copyright © GigaSpaces.